Note for v1.x.0 releases: Having this issue in open state will stop the periodic run of krel fast-forward to avoid conflicts with releases running in parallel. The fast-forward will automatically stop once the v1.x.0 tag is available.

The Kubernetes project currently lacks enough contributors to adequately respond to all issues.

This bot triages un-triaged issues according to the following rules:

  • After 90d of inactivity, lifecycle/stale is applied
  • After 30d of inactivity since lifecycle/stale was applied, lifecycle/rotten is applied
  • After 30d of inactivity since lifecycle/rotten was applied, the issue is closed
